Local Shop Guide to ADA Website Compliance

Running a local shop comes with its own unique group of difficulties. Ensuring your website is compliant with the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) is seem tricky, but it's a crucial step in creating an accessible online platform.

  • Understanding the ADA's standards for websites is essential. It emphasizes making content readable to individuals with a range of disabilities.
  • Utilize accessibility features such as alt text for images, screen reader support, and keyboard navigation to improve your website's friendliness.
  • Periodically evaluate your website for ADA conformity. Use accessible testing tools and consider a specialist in web inclusivity.

Keep in mind that ADA conformity is an continuous journey. Stay aware of evolving requirements and implement necessary adjustments to your website to maintain its usability.
